How do you know if you’re being thoughtful — or just stuck in analysis paralysis?

In this episode of Unfiltered-ish, the one where we overthink everything, Natali, Carina, and Nikki unpack decision fatigue, overthinking in midlife, and the fear of making the wrong choice. What starts as a light conversation quickly turns into an honest look at how women in their 40s and 50s navigate life transitions, identity shifts, and the pressure to get decisions “right.”

They talk about:

  • Overthinking major life decisions
  • Decision fatigue in midlife
  • Analysis paralysis and perfectionism
  • Fear of regret
  • Changing careers or scaling back
  • Relationship decisions and boundaries
  • The pressure to choose correctly in your 40s
  • Why growth often requires uncomfortable choices

The conversation explores how ambition, personal development, and midlife transitions can actually increase anxiety around decision-making. They reflect on why the stakes feel higher now, how past experiences influence present fear, and what it means to trust yourself again.

If you’ve ever spiraled over a decision, postponed something because you wanted more certainty, or wondered why making choices feels harder in midlife, this episode offers humor, honesty, and perspective.
